Overview

Fukui sits along the Sea of Japan coast, buffered by mountains and steep valleys. The 2024 Hokuriku Shinkansen extension linked the city directly to Tokyo, replacing complex rail transfers with a single high-speed ride. You use Fukui Station as a transit hub before branching out on local rail lines to distant temples, fossil dig sites, and coastal cliffs. The city feels practical and spacious, serving as a gateway to deep regional crafts and seasonal seafood.

food

Grated radish soba and winter snow crab

Fukui's signature dish is Echizen Oroshi Soba, cold buckwheat noodles topped with shaved daikon radish, bonito flakes, and a chilled dashi broth. Local restaurants grind native buckwheat seeds on stone mills, creating firm noodles with a distinct nuttiness. Between November and March, the culinary focus shifts entirely to Echizen Gani, male snow crabs harvested from local coastal waters.

A short history

Fukui developed as a power base for the Matsudaira clan during the Edo period, though the city was renamed Fukui in 1624, meaning it was called Fukui rather than Kitanosho for almost all of the era. Extensive fires, the 1945 air raids, and a devastating earthquake in 1948 destroyed almost all traditional timber structures in the city core. The modern city rebuilt itself as an industrial center for textiles, synthetic fabrics, and spectacle frame manufacturing.

  1. 1575

    Kitanosho Castle built

    Shibata Katsuie constructs Kitanosho Castle, laying the groundwork for Fukui's urban layout.

  2. 1948

    Fukui Earthquake

    A 7.1 magnitude earthquake levels reconstructed postwar structures, prompting modern grid planning.

  3. 2024

    Shinkansen expansion

    The Hokuriku Shinkansen line extends to Fukui Station, opening direct travel from Tokyo.

Getting around

Fukui functions as a central focal point for regional train and bus lines. Echizen Railway handles routes northeast to Katsuyama and northwest to Mikuni Port. Within the city core, Fukui Railway operates a streetcar tram system running south toward Takefu.

What things cost

Fukui is noticeably cheaper for dining and transport than Tokyo or Kyoto. However, high-end seasonal snow crab dinners in winter can significantly raise your daily spending.

  • Oroshi soba lunch: ¥800–1,200

    A standard bowl of cold radish buckwheat noodles at local shops.

  • Echizen Gani crab dinner: ¥15,000–35,000

    Market prices vary daily based on catch size and crab weight.

  • Echizen Railway 1-day pass: ¥1,000–1,600

    Includes unlimited local train rides; higher price tier covers museum buses.

  • Dinosaur Museum admission: ¥1,000

    Standard adult entry fee; advance online booking required.

Good to know

  • Museum timed entry

    Fukui Prefectural Dinosaur Museum requires timed reservation slots purchased online in advance.

  • Eiheiji etiquette

    Remove shoes at the entrance and put on provided slippers. Do not photograph monks in training.

  • Cash for rural transit

    Small eateries and rural bus lines outside Fukui Station accept cash only.

  • Winter sidewalk water

    City streets use warm groundwater sprinklers to melt snow. Wear waterproof shoes with good rubber grip.

  • Tojinbo cliff safety

    The basalt cliffs have no guard rails or fences along the water edge. Stay well back from wet ledges.
